Automated Validation of Distributed Software Using the IF Environment

This paper summarizes our experience with IF, an open validation environment for distributed software systems. Indeed, face to the increasing complexity of such systems, none of the existing tools can cover by itself the whole validation process. IF Validation Environment Tutorial

The core of the toolbox consists of a set of model-based validation components including exhaustive/interactive simulation, on-the-fly temporal logic modelchecking, test case generation and optimal path extraction. Automated Validation of Software Models

This paper describes the application of an automated verification tool to a software model developed at Ford. Ford already has in place an advanced model-based software development framework that employs the Matlab R ©, Simulink R ©, and Stateflow R © modeling tools.
